Pursuant to the request of PJSC Rosneft Oil Company (ROSNEFT), we have estimated the net proved oil, condensate, natural gas liquids (NGL), and gas reserves, as of December 31, 2017, of certain properties in which ROSNEFT has represented that it owns an interest. This evaluation was completed on January 15, 2018. The properties evaluated consist of working interests located in the Russian Federation, Algeria, Canada, Egypt, Venezuela, and Vietnam. ROSNEFT has represented that it owns an interest in certain fields located in the Russian Federation either directly or through various subsidiary enterprises. ROSNEFT has represented that all fields are held at 100 percent by the respective subsidiary enterprise. ROSNEFT has represented that its ownership in all the subsidiary enterprises ranges between 15 and 100 percent. At the request of BP Russian Investments Limited (BP), a wholly owned subsidiary of BP p.l.c., this report was prepared in accordance with guidelines specified in Item 1202(a)(8) of Regulation S‑K of the United States Securities and Exchange Commission (SEC) and is to be used for inclusion in certain SEC filings by BP p.l.c.

Also included in this report are interests held through 4 production sharing agreements (PSA) and 10 joint ventures (JV). As represented by ROSNEFT, the PSA holdings include the Sakhalin-1 Project in Russia, Block 245 in Algeria, the Shorouk Block in Egypt, and Block 6.1 in Vietnam. The JV holdings include four JVs in Russia, nine fields in five JVs in Venezuela, and one JV in Canada.

These subsidiary enterprises, the ROSNEFT direct holdings in the Russian Federation (including those in the Chechen Republic), the Sakhalin-1 Project, the Algerian PSA, the Egyptian PSA, the Vietnam PSA, the Russian JVs, the Venezuela JVs, and the Canadian JV are collectively referred to hereinafter as

Certain properties in which ROSNEFT has an interest are subject to the terms of various PSAs. The terms of these PSAs generally allow for working interest participants to be reimbursed for portions of capital costs and operating expenses and to share in the profits. The reimbursements and profit proceeds are converted to a barrel of oil equivalent or standard cubic foot of gas equivalent by dividing by product prices to determine the “entitlement quantities.” These entitlement quantities are equivalent in principle to net reserves and are used to calculate an equivalent net share, termed an “entitlement interest.” In this report, ROSNEFT net reserves or interest for certain properties subject to these PSAs is the entitlement based on ROSNEFT’s working interest. For the Algerian PSA, the proved reserves were estimated to be zero.

The estimated reserves and associated values are reported herein at 100 percent for those subsidiaries of which ROSNEFT has majority control, either through direct ownership or through voting rights. The estimated reserves and values for those subsidiaries which ROSNEFT does not control are reported at ROSNEFT’s ownership interest. ROSNEFT has represented that the Russian Law on Subsoil provides for the extension of production licenses at the request of the license holder if there exist economic reserves upon the expiration of the primary term, provided the license holder is in material compliance with the terms of the existing license. Furthermore, we have been advised that the Law on Subsoil was amended in 2000 to provide that the term of new production licenses or combined production and exploration licenses for new fields, as well as the term of extensions of production licenses for existing fields, will no longer be limited to a specified number of years and may now be issued for the full useful life of the fields associated with such license. We understand that the principal requirements for license extension are that the license holder complies with the material terms of the license and that mineral extraction has not been completed. As in the past, ROSNEFT is required to submit to the appropriate government agency for approval, prior to production, individual field

Reserves estimates included herein are expressed as net reserves owned or controlled by ROSNEFT (ROSNEFT net). Gross reserves are defined as the total estimated petroleum to be produced from these properties after December 31, 2017. Net reserves are defined as that portion of the gross reserves attributable to the interests owned by ROSNEFT after deducting all interests owned by others plus certain interests not owned by ROSNEFT, which ROSNEFT has represented that it controls. For the PSAs, these reserves are expressed in terms of the barrel equivalent of the cost recovery and profit share (entitlement) after deducting interests owned by others.

Methodology and Procedures
Estimates of reserves were prepared by the use of appropriate geologic, petroleum engineering, and evaluation principles and techniques that are in accordance with practices generally recognized by the petroleum industry as presented in the publication of the Society of Petroleum Engineers entitled “Standards Pertaining to the Estimating and Auditing of Oil and Gas Reserves Information (Revision as of February 19, 2007).” The method or combination of methods used in the analysis of each reservoir was tempered by experience with similar reservoirs, stage of development, quality and completeness of basic data, and production history.

Based on the current stage of field development, production performance, the development plans provided by ROSNEFT, and the analyses of areas offsetting existing wells with test or production data, reserves were classified as proved.

The volumetric method was used to estimate the original oil in place (OOIP) and the original gas in place (OGIP). Structure and isopach maps were constructed to estimate reservoir volume. Electrical logs, radioactivity logs, core analyses, and other available data were used to prepare these maps as well as to estimate representative values for porosity and water saturation.

Estimates of ultimate recovery were obtained after applying recovery factors to OOIP or OGIP. These recovery factors were based on consideration of the type of energy inherent in the reservoirs, analyses of the petroleum, the structural positions of the properties, and the production histories. In certain cases, recovery factors were estimated by analogy with similar wells or reservoirs for which more complete data were available.

For depletion-type reservoirs or those whose performance disclosed a reliable decline in producing-rate trends or other diagnostic characteristics, reserves were estimated by the application of appropriate decline curves. In the analyses of production‑decline curves, reserves were estimated only to the limits of economic production based on existing economic conditions or to the limit of the production licenses as appropriate.

Gas reserves estimated herein are reported as fuel gas, sales gas, and marketable gas volumes. Fuel gas is either that portion of the total volume of gas to be produced from the reservoirs used in the operation of the field, or in certain cases it represents the estimated volume of gas utilized in existing and future power‑generation plants. ROSNEFT provided information about currently operating and future plants, including schedule of operation, plant inlet rates, fields associated with each plant, and pertinent economic parameters. Sales gas is defined as the total volume of gas to be produced from the reservoirs, measured at the point of delivery, available for sales, after deductions for various losses and usage. Sales gas is made up of associated gas, including gas-cap and solution gas from certain oil fields, and nonassociated gas from certain oil fields and the gas fields. Marketable gas is defined as the sum of fuel gas and sales gas. Gas reserves estimated herein are expressed at a temperature base of 20 degrees Celsius and 1 atmosphere. Estimates of gas reserves are expressed herein in millions of cubic feet (106ft3).

ROSNEFT has represented that most of gas produced from the fields evaluated herein and located in the Unified gas supply system zone will be delivered to market through the Gazprom Gas Transmission System (GTS). In accordance with Russian Federation Resolution no. 858, dated July 14, 1997, ROSNEFT is entitled to access to the GTS for transportation and delivery of gas. Additionally, Russian Federation Resolution no. 1021, dated December 29, 2000, obligates Gazprom and its affiliates to sell gas, produced by Gazprom and its affiliates, at a price within a range of wholesale prices regulated by the Federal Anti-Monopoly Service with adjustment for the energy value of the gas, and permits Gazprom to collect a service charge for retail distribution. The range of prices is established for each Russian region where the gas is sold. ROSNEFT has represented that all gas not used for fuel will be sold, whether at an agreed-upon contract price or at the lower price associated with gas sales through the GTS. Sales gas reserves have been estimated herein on the basis of these representations. ROSNEFT provided sales gas prices to be used for the estimation of the value of the gas reserves reported herein, and it has represented that these prices are consistent with the conditions described above.

Oil and condensate reserves estimated herein are to be recovered by normal separation in the field. NGL reserves estimated herein consist of propane and butane. After stable condensate removal by normal separation, additional liquids are recovered as NGL through additional separation at reduced temperatures. Estimates of oil, condensate, and NGL reserves are expressed in thousands of barrels (103bbl). In these estimates, 1 barrel equals 42 United States gallons. For reporting purposes, oil and condensate reserves have been estimated separately and are presented herein as a summed quantity.

Definition of Reserves
Petroleum reserves estimated by us and included in this report are classified as proved. Only proved reserves have been evaluated for this report. Reserves classifications used by us in this report are in accordance with the reserves definitions of Rules 4-10(a) (1)-(32) of Regulation S-X of the SEC. Reserves are judged to be economically producible in future years from known reservoirs under existing economic and operating conditions and assuming continuation of current regulatory practices using conventional production methods and equipment. In the analyses of production-decline curves, reserves were estimated only to the limit of economic rates of production under existing economic and operating conditions using prices and costs consistent with the effective date of this report, including consideration of changes in existing prices provided only by contractual arrangements but not including escalations based upon future conditions. The petroleum reserves are classified as follows:

Proved oil and gas reserves - Proved oil and gas reserves are those quantities of oil and gas, which, by analysis of geoscience and engineering data, can be estimated with reasonable certainty to be economically producible-from a given date forward, from known reservoirs, and under existing economic conditions, operating methods, and government regulations-prior to the time at which contracts providing the right to operate expire, unless evidence indicates that renewal is reasonably certain, regardless of whether deterministic or probabilistic methods are used for the estimation. The project to extract the hydrocarbons must have commenced or the operator must be reasonably certain that it will commence the project within a reasonable time.

(i) The area of the reservoir considered as proved includes:
(A) The area identified by drilling and limited by fluid contacts, if any, and (B) Adjacent undrilled portions of the reservoir that can, with reasonable certainty, be judged to be continuous with it and to contain economically producible oil or gas on the basis of available geoscience and engineering data.

(ii) In the absence of data on fluid contacts, proved quantities in a reservoir are limited by the lowest known hydrocarbons (LKH) as seen in a well penetration unless geoscience,

(iii) Where direct observation from well penetrations has defined a highest known oil (HKO) elevation and the potential exists for an associated gas cap, proved oil reserves may be assigned in the structurally higher portions of the reservoir only if geoscience, engineering, or performance data and reliable technology establish the higher contact with reasonable certainty.

(iv) Reserves which can be produced economically through application of improved recovery techniques (including, but not limited to, fluid injection) are included in the proved classification when:
(A) Successful testing by a pilot project in an area of the reservoir with properties no more favorable than in the reservoir as a whole, the operation of an installed program in the reservoir or an analogous reservoir, or other evidence using reliable technology establishes the reasonable certainty of the engineering analysis on which the project or program was based; and (B) The project has been approved for development by all necessary parties and entities, including governmental entities.

(v) Existing economic conditions include prices and costs at which economic producibility from a reservoir is to be determined. The price shall be the average price during the 12‑month period prior to the ending date of the period covered by the report, determined as an unweighted arithmetic average of the first-day-of-the-month price for each month within such period, unless prices are defined by contractual arrangements, excluding escalations based upon future conditions.

Developed oil and gas reserves - Developed oil and gas reserves are reserves of any category that can be expected to be recovered:

(i) Through existing wells with existing equipment and operating methods or in which the cost of the required

Undeveloped oil and gas reserves - Undeveloped oil and gas reserves are reserves of any category that are expected to be recovered from new wells on undrilled acreage, or from existing wells where a relatively major expenditure is required for recompletion.

(i) Reserves on undrilled acreage shall be limited to those directly offsetting development spacing areas that are reasonably certain of production when drilled, unless evidence using reliable technology exists that establishes reasonable certainty of economic producibility at greater distances.

(ii) Undrilled locations can be classified as having undeveloped reserves only if a development plan has been adopted indicating that they are scheduled to be drilled within five years, unless the specific circumstances justify a longer time.

(iii) Under no circumstances shall estimates for undeveloped reserves be attributable to any acreage for which an application of fluid injection or other improved recovery technique is contemplated, unless such techniques have been proved effective by actual projects in the same reservoir or an analogous reservoir, as defined in [section 210.4-10 (a) Definitions], or by other evidence using reliable technology establishing reasonable certainty.

ROSNEFT has represented to us that the Russian Law on Subsoil requires that an operator develop a field according to a development plan that has been submitted to and approved by the appropriate government authority. Once approved, failure to follow the development plan is a violation of the Russian Law on Subsoil and may result in the cancellation of the operator’s production license for the field. Since the implementation of the approved development plan, including that portion that may occur more than 5 years in the future, is a requirement for maintaining the production license, we have included in certain of our estimates of SEC proved reserves those quantities associated with development activities that are part of the approved development plan and scheduled more than 5 years in the future. We believe that since they must be developed to prevent the loss of licenses that there is reasonable certainty that the reserves will be developed. We believe it is reasonable therefore to include these quantities as SEC proved reserves.

Primary Economic Assumptions
The following economic assumptions provided by ROSNEFT were used for estimating existing and future prices and costs, expressed in United States dollars (U.S.$):
Oil and Condensate Prices
ROSNEFT has represented that the sales prices of oil and condensate were based on a 12-month average price (reference price), calculated as the unweighted arithmetic average of the first-day-of-the-month price for each month within the 12‑month period prior to the end of the reporting period, unless prices are defined by contractual arrangements. ROSNEFT supplied oil and condensate prices, which were based on a Urals reference price of 22,570 Russian rubles per metric ton (U.S.$52.92 per barrel). The Urals reference oil price is an average of the Urals (MED) and Urals (Rdam) prices as published in the Platts Oilgram Price Report. For the ROSNEFT Holdings in the Russian Federation (including those in both the Chechen Republic and the Sakhalin-1 Project), the volume-weighted average oil and condensate prices over the lives of the properties were U.S.$34.97 per barrel and U.S.$32.15 per barrel, respectively. Expenses and Costs
Current expenses and costs, and forecasts of expenses and costs, provided by ROSNEFT were used in estimating future expenditures required to operate the fields. In certain cases, future expenditures, either higher or lower than current expenditures, were used because of anticipated changes in operating conditions, but no general escalation that might result from inflation was applied.

Estimates of oil, condensate, natural gas liquids, and gas reserves should be regarded only as estimates that may change as further production history and additional information become available. Not only are such reserves estimates based on that information which is currently available, but such estimates are also subject to the uncertainties inherent in the application of judgmental factors in interpreting such information.
